Output 99866864e31aa5de91f01c3ca8482af318cc42d5c9b87da6239ce94c4ff5bcef:1

value
1391209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334efb1b4315af66b0e6b00266728cd927948c3b OP_EQUAL
address
36NK11qKuTHs9umyziAjnGp6ve3xfEAFBn
transaction
99866864e31aa5de91f01c3ca8482af318cc42d5c9b87da6239ce94c4ff5bcef
spent
true